| I'm working on a texture of my temple.
| In the image on the left, you see an edge of a pilar. I like the texture
| there. But on in the mid, where you can look deeper, the texture is
| horrible. What can I do to this?

Only two things come to mind.  One is to try more AA depth and second is to
use a slight camera blur.  Either way it'll be a longer render but what you
have there is a kind of computer noise I think because of the tiny scale of
texture at greater distances.  I guess POV-Ray tries to get a correct pixel
here and there no matter how far from the camera, except of course it can't
ever do as good as the blending human eyes can do, imho, at least not
without some extra measures beyond the typical way a scene is rendered.
